Constitutional objectives

4 The organisation's purposes are: 4.1 To advance the health and relieve the needs of vulnerable families in Moray with at least one child under five by providing them with advice and practical parenting support in their own homes. 4.2 To advance citizenship by recruiting and training volunteers who will provide support to vulnerable families and by promoting best practice in volunteering.
